A human baby is born with one X chromosome and one Y chromosome. What must be true about this baby?

Biology
2 answers:
erica [24]3 years ago
8 0
The baby is a male.  

remember that women have eggs and they carry the X chromosome no matter what. humans have sex chromosomes in women they are both known as the X chromosome.  females have 2 X chromosomes whereas males have one X and one Y chromosome.

Question:

A <u>yellow</u> seeded, purple-flowered heterozygous plant (YyPp) is crossed with a green seeded, white-flowered plant (yypp).

(Y = yellow seed allele; y = green seed allele; P = purple flower allele; p = white flower allele)

What is the probability that an offspring of this cross produces plants with green seeds and white flowers? Assume the traits assort independently.

Answer:

The probability that an offspring of this cross produces plants with green seeds and white flower is 25% = 0.25

Explanation:

<u>Available data</u>:

  • Y = yellow seed allele; Dominant
  • y = green seed allele; Recessive
  • P = purple flower allele; Dominant
  • p = white flower allele; Recessive
  • the traits assort independently

Cross: A yellow seeded, purple-flowered heterozygous plant with a green seeded, white-flowered plant

Parentals)         YyPp         x     yypp

Gametes) YP, Yp, yP, yp       yp, yp, yp, yp

Punnett square)

                           YP         Yp         yP         yp

              yp      YyPp     Yypp     yyPp    yypp

              yp      YyPp     Yypp     yyPp    yypp

              yp      YyPp     Yypp     yyPp    yypp

              yp      YyPp     Yypp     yyPp    yypp

F1) 4/16 = 1/4 = 25% YyPp, Yellow seeds and Purple flowers

    4/16 = 1/4 = 25% Yypp, Yellow seeds and white flowers

    4/16 = 14 = 25% yyPp, green seeds and purple flowers

    4/16 = 1/4 = 25% yypp, green seeds and white flowers.

The probability that an offspring of this cross produces plants with green seeds and white flower is 25% = 0.25
